The 2017 dystopian thriller What Happened to Monday explores a world where overpopulation and famine have forced a ruthless "One-Child Policy". In this future, any extra children are supposed to be placed in "cryosleep," but the truth is far darker: they are incinerated to conserve resources. The Disappearance of Monday
The plot centers on seven identical septuplets named after the days of the week, who live a secret, shared life as a single woman, Karen Settman
. Each sister leaves the house only on her namesake day. The conflict begins when
—the eldest and most responsible sister—fails to return home. The Betrayal
As the remaining sisters investigate, they discover that Monday was not captured by accident. Instead, she betrayed them to the Child Allocation Bureau (CAB).
